Commercial transportation law governs the movement of people and goods by road, rail, air, and water. This complex area of law combines federal and state regulations designed to promote safety, efficiency, and regulatory compliance across the transportation industry. It affects motor carriers, brokers, freight forwarders, shippers, and logistics companies engaged in both interstate and intrastate commerce.

Transportation companies are subject to extensive federal and state oversight. We assist clients with compliance under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) regulations, including driver qualification standards, drug and alcohol testing programs, and vehicle inspection and maintenance requirements.
We also guide motor carriers, brokers, and freight forwarders through the process of obtaining and maintaining proper operating authority with the U.S. Department of Transportation (DOT). Our attorneys advise on Hours of Service (HOS) compliance, safety audits, and enforcement actions, as well as the strict regulatory requirements governing the transportation of hazardous materials.

Transportation-related claims can present significant financial and operational risk. Our firm represents clients in cargo loss and damage claims, including disputes involving shipper-carrier liability and insurance coverage. We also provide defense in accident-related litigation involving personal injury, wrongful death, and property damage claims.
In addition, we handle broker-carrier and carrier-shipper disputes arising from contracts, payment issues, service performance, and allocation of liability. We work strategically to protect our clientsโ interests while minimizing disruption to their business operations.

Safety compliance is a core component of transportation law. We advise clients on vehicle inspection and maintenance obligations, roadside inspections, cargo securement requirements, and compliance with equipment safety standards involving brakes, tires, lighting, and other critical components. Our goal is to help clients reduce risk, avoid violations, and maintain safe and compliant fleets.
Employment and Labor Matters
Transportation companies face unique employment and labor challenges. We provide legal guidance on driver classification issues, including the distinction between employees and independent contractors. Our attorneys also advise on wage and hour compliance, recordkeeping requirements, and labor regulations applicable to drivers and transportation personnel.

Commercial transportation law is governed by a layered legal framework. At the federal level, it is primarily regulated under Title 49 of the United States Code and FMCSA regulations found in Title 49 of the Code of Federal Regulations (CFR). State laws further regulate traffic enforcement, vehicle registration, and intrastate transportation activities. We help clients navigate these overlapping requirements with confidence and clarity.
